Rare "Adolphe Mougin", Figural Clock ‘La Terre‘ with World Globe Carved trunk Ref No: D54Rare "Adolphe Mougin", Figural Clock La Terre with World Globe Description: Bronze, patinated, brass, white cast, gold plated, granite, textile, chromolithographed paper, cardboard, glass France, c. 1900 Movement by Adolphe Mougin (1848 1928) Famous French clockmaker Terra Sculpture by Charles Anfrie (1833 ?) French sculptor Globe by Emile Bertaux (1840 1903) French astronomer, took over a large part of the publishing house Delamarche in 1870 Back
